Eagle Plains sells Saskatchewan claims, grants options

EPL · Price
Executive Summary
- Eagle Plains Resources Ltd. entered into a purchase‑and‑sale agreement to sell four non‑core claim blocks (totaling 16,245 ha) in the La Ronge gold belt to Trident Resources Corp. for cash of $14,730, while retaining a 2 % net smelter return royalty on all claims.
- The company granted incentive stock options covering 2.27 million shares at an exercise price of C$0.18 per share, exercisable through August 8, 2030 to directors, employees and key consultants.
- Both transactions were reviewed and approved by qualified person Charles C. Downie, P.Geo., under NI 43‑101 standards.
